Adani Energy Solutions Ltd. (AESL) has won a key transmission project in Maharashtra with an estimated capital expenditure of approximately ₹4,700 crore. The project will facilitate the evacuation of renewable energy generated in Karnataka to major load centres in Maharashtra while supporting the growing pumped storage ecosystem across Satara, Pune and the Mumbai Metropolitan Region (MMR).
Named “Network Expansion Scheme in Western Region to Cater to Pumped Storage Potential near Satara (up to 4,500 MW) – Part A,” the project was awarded through the Tariff Based Competitive Bidding (TBCB) process, with AESL emerging as the lowest bidder.
The project will be housed under the special purpose vehicle (SPV) Satara Power Transmission Ltd. and is scheduled to be completed within 36 months. It will add 562 circuit kilometres (ckm) of transmission lines and 9,000 MVA of transformation capacity to AESL’s portfolio, taking its cumulative transmission network to 29,739 ckm and total transformation capacity to 1,43,425 MVA.
The scope includes the establishment of a 765/400 kV substation at Satara, a Kolhapur-Satara 765 kV double-circuit transmission line, augmentation of the Kolhapur pooling station, and associated transmission infrastructure.
Commenting on the project, Kandarp Patel, CEO, Adani Energy Solutions Ltd., said pumped storage projects are becoming a critical enabler of India’s clean energy transition by providing the flexibility and reliability needed to integrate large-scale renewable energy into the grid.
He added that the Satara transmission project will establish a key transmission backbone for renewable energy evacuation and energy storage deployment, while strengthening power flows between Southern and Western India.
AESL said the project aligns with India’s target of installing 500 GW of non-fossil energy capacity by 2030 and reflects the growing need for transmission infrastructure to connect renewable energy and pumped storage resources with major industrial and urban load centres.
